
Jacob Elordi and Cailee Spaeny to play Elvis and Priscilla Presley in new Sofia Coppola film
Sofia Coppola will direct a new feature film titled Priscilla, which is based on Priscilla Presley's memoir Elvis and Me, and will star Cailee Spaeny (The First Lady, On the Basis of Sex) as Priscilla, and Jacob Elordi (Euphoria, The Kissing Booth) as Elvis.
Following the release of Baz Luhrmann's Elvis film starring Austin Butler, it's been announced that Sofia Coppola is writing and directing a new feature film based on Priscilla Presley's Elvis and Me memoir.
According to Variety, the A24 film will be titled Priscilla, and Cailee Spaeny will take the lead role, and Jacob Elordi will play Elvis. Filming is due to begin in Toronto this autumn.
Priscilla will be the third time Coppola has directed an A24 film, following 2020's On the Rocks and 2013's The Bling Ring.
Although Austin Butler got the lead role in Elvis, director Baz Luhrmann did reveal that Harry Styles was also in the running.
